Simulated City like in the "Old" Car Tycoon Game

I don't know if this was asked before or if I am the first to ask/give this idea.

Well most of you will know the Car Tycoon game from 2003. it had many bugs, but the game idea itself was great. The one thing I loved most about it was the ability to see the things happening in the simulated city.
So you have on the map the factory, car dealers... I don't care about many cities if we have one simulated like the one in Car Tycoon. With this point of view you can include everything in the city:

- Factories
- Car Dealerships
- Advertisement (firms)
- Competition
- Large firms (which want to buy large amounts of cars [all sorts])
- Stock market?
- Real Estate firms (Factories, Car Dealerships, Service Stations, Your firms HQ...)

This would sum up the great things you already created. (In the factory you choose the cars to be built, in the HQ you design your cars/motors, select the cars to be sold in the Car Dealer, Research office to stay up to date ;) ...)

So please thing about this because than we have everything you want in a TYCOON game. (Building, Creating, Selling, Managing, SEEING what happens --> and the market reacting LIVE)

This is just a dream of mine and I hope it get's reality someday or with THIS game.

Re: Simulated City like in the "Old" Car Tycoon Game

I personally found that the city was a confusing and overly complex way of giving player feedback in Car Tycoon, I don't really see that it could be made to work particularly well. There certainly will be visible factory plots, production buildings etc. But creating a whole city is a massive art task for something that I don't even think we could get working nicely gameplay wise.

Re: Simulated City like in the "Old" Car Tycoon Game

I have to fully agree with Andy on this: I tried Car Tycoon and found the simulated city aspect of it rather detrimental to the core game mechanics, and very confusing plus limiting too. So no, that is not something we plan on doing.
